I currently own 5 different health related web sites. Only 2 of them are on the same IP block.. I have linked between the various sites with footer tags pointing to the others. I have had these in place for between 1-2 years. I also have other incoming links to the sites. As a result, one site is #1 in MSN for a very popular "health related" term and another site is also #1 in MSN for another very popular "health related" term. So, I am happy about that, however, I'd like to improve my exposure in Google. I do come up for my name for all 5 sites in Google (except for my one yahoo store, which recently had myurl.com replaced with store.yahoo.com/myurl/)....

Anyway, I know I'm probably getting penalized to some extent because of the run of site links.... The question is whether I should remove them and just leave one link per domain pointing to the others. If I do that, it seems like I would lose my ranking in MSN, and I am not sure how much I would gain from Google... Another strategy is to leave them and just keep trying to get incoming links so the percentage of run of sites is reduced, but that seems like it might be a challenge because i have 8000 pages on my main site alone... The other sites have hundreds to thousands of pages...

Any suggestions would be helpful. I feel like I have to choose between search engines when really I'd rather not have to give up what I'm already ranked well at.
